Summarize primes
- Task
Summarize first n primes (p) and check if it is a prime, where p < 1000
Factor
<lang factor>USING: assocs formatting kernel math.primes math.ranges math.statistics prettyprint ;
1000 [ [1,b] ] [ primes-upto cum-sum ] bi zip [ nip prime? ] assoc-filter [ "The sum of the first %3d primes is %5d (which is prime).\n" printf ] assoc-each</lang>

Ring
<lang ring> load "stdlib.ring" see "working..." + nl see "Summarize primes:" + nl see "n sum" + nl row = 0 sum = 0 limit = 1000 Primes = []
for n = 2 to limit
if isprime(n) add(Primes,n) ok
next
for n = 1 to len(Primes)
sum = sum + Primes[n] if isprime(sum) row = row + 1 see "" + n + " " + sum + nl ok
next
see "Found " + row + " numbers" + nl see "done..." + nl </lang>
